Pacific Private Sector Development Initiative (PSDI) working documents and consultant's reports present data, information, and/or findings from research undertaken through the PSDI program to inform relevant stakeholders and policymakers, elicit comments, and/or encourage debate on private sector development issues in the Pacific. Since these documents are intended for quick dissemination, the content may or may not be fully edited and may later be modified or repurposed for final publication. PSDI has not always checked or confirmed the data and facts contained within. All views expressed are those of the authors and do not necessarily reflect the views and policies of ADB or its Board of Governors or the governments they represent, or the governments of PSDI’s cofinancing partners, Australia and New Zealand.
